Understanding Medical⁤ Coding and Billing

Medical coding and billing are critical processes in the healthcare system. Medical coders translate healthcare services into codes for billing and insurance claims, while medical billers prepare and submit claims ⁣to⁢ insurance companies. Together, ⁢they ensure that‍ healthcare providers are reimbursed for‍ their services effectively. Here are the primary roles within this⁤ sector:

  • Medical Coder: Focuses on translating medical records into codes.
  • Medical Biller: Handles claims submissions​ and follow-ups.
  • Compliance Officer: ‌ Ensures coding practices meet guidelines and ​regulations.

Why Consider a Career in Medical⁢ Coding and Billing?

The demand for medical coding and billing professionals is on the rise, driven by various factors:

  • Job Stability: As healthcare continues to grow, so dose the need for skilled professionals.
  • Flexible Work Environments: ⁢Many coding and billing jobs offer remote work ⁣options.
  • Competitive Salaries: According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, the median pay ⁢for⁣ medical records and health information technicians is around $47,000 per year.
  • Opportunities for Advancement: With⁣ additional certification,professionals can move⁤ into management or ⁣specialized roles.

Top‍ Medical Coding and billing Jobs in 2024

As we look toward 2024, several roles stand out as ‌top career choices in medical coding and ⁤billing:

1. ⁣Certified Professional Coder (CPC)

As one of the⁢ most recognized certifications in the industry,‍ CPCs are responsible for coding patient records accurately for reimbursement. ‍They ⁣need strong attention to detail and an in-depth knowledge of coding ‌guidelines.

2. Certified⁤ Coding Specialist‌ (CCS)

The CCS credential is aimed at‌ experienced coders ​who handle more complex coding situations, including inpatient‍ coding. This role frequently enough comes with a higher ‍salary and more responsibilities.

3. Medical⁢ Billing ⁣Specialist

Medical billing specialists focus on the ‍financial side of healthcare, managing claims and ensuring timely payments from insurance companies. Strong​ interaction skills are essential in this role.

4. ⁢Compliance ​Officer

Compliance Officers safeguard ‍the integrity of coding practices within a healthcare organization. They​ monitor ‌for ⁤compliance with regulations and provide training to coding⁣ staff.

5.​ Health Information Manager

In this leadership role, Health Information managers oversee medical records, staff training, and compliance efforts. Advanced degrees⁢ or multiple certifications might potentially ⁢be required.

Skills ‌Required for Success in Medical Coding and billing

To excel⁤ in medical ⁣coding and billing, ‌you should develop the following skills:

  • Attention to Detail: Precision‌ is‍ critical⁤ when converting⁣ medical diagnoses into codes.
  • Analytical skills: The ability to analyze information and resolve discrepancies is essential.
  • Knowledge of‌ Medical Terminology: ⁣ Understanding medical language⁣ helps ensure ‌accurate coding.
  • Technical Proficiency: Familiarity with coding software and electronic health records (EHR)⁣ systems is‍ a must.

How to Get Started in Medical Coding ‌and ‍Billing

If you’re ​considering⁢ a career in medical coding and billing, here are some practical steps to get started:

  1. Complete a Training Program: Enroll in a medical coding ​and billing program through a community college​ or an online institution.
  2. Obtain Certification: Obtain recognized certifications such⁤ as the CPC, ⁣CCS, or Certified Medical Biller (CMB).
  3. Gain Experience: Seek internships or ⁢entry-level positions to gain practical experience in⁣ the field.
  4. Network: Join professional organizations like the american Academy of ⁣Professional Coders (AAPC) for networking opportunities.
